The Consecration of Vibhishana and Counsel on Crossing the Ocean
विभीषणस्यमन्त्रोऽयंममलक्ष्मण रोचते ।सुग्रीवःपण्डितोनित्यंभवान्मन्त्रविचक्षणः ।।6.19.36।।उभाभ्यांसम्प्रधार्यार्थंरोचतेयत्तदुच्यताम् ।
vibhīṣaṇasya mantro 'yaṃ mama lakṣmaṇa rocate | sugrīvaḥ paṇḍito nityaṃ bhavān mantravicakṣaṇaḥ ||6.19.36|| ubhābhyāṃ sampradhāryārthaṃ rocate yat tad ucyatām |
“اے لکشمن! وبھیشن کا یہ مشورہ مجھے پسند آیا۔ سُگریو ہمیشہ دانا ہے اور تم مشورے میں بصیرت رکھتے ہو۔ تم دونوں جو بات واقعی مفید سمجھ کر طے کرو، وہی مجھے بتاؤ۔”
"Lakshmana! This advice of Vibheeshana is pleasing to me. Sugriva is learned, and you are always capable of good advice. That which appeals to both of you, and which is meaningful may be informed to me."
Dharma requires deliberation (mantra) before action: even a righteous goal should be pursued through thoughtful, truthful, and collectively tested counsel.
Rāma evaluates Vibhīṣaṇa’s proposal and asks Lakṣmaṇa and Sugrīva to jointly assess and confirm the best course.
Rāma’s humility and consultative leadership—he values competence and reasoned agreement over unilateral decision-making.
